The highly acclaimed simulation titles, Euro Truck Simulator 2 (ETS2) and American Truck Simulator (ATS), are finally breaking free from their PC-exclusive roots and heading to PlayStation and Xbox platforms. This long-awaited transition will bring the immersive experience of managing a trucking empire to a broader audience, promising countless hours of virtual road-tripping and cargo delivery.

\n

Although developer SCS Software has yet to make a formal announcement, the unexpected appearance of dedicated store pages for both games on the PlayStation Store and Xbox confirms their impending release on PS4, PS5, Xbox One, and Series consoles. This pre-emptive reveal builds anticipation, though specific launch dates and details about what content will be bundled with the console versions remain undisclosed. Given the PC versions' vast array of downloadable content, including expansive map additions and cosmetic enhancements, players are hopeful for comprehensive bundles that offer excellent value.

\n

The console launch arrives at a dynamic period for both titles. ETS2 is poised to introduce coach simulation, broadening its gameplay scope, while ATS is gearing up for a 'Road Trip' expansion featuring licensed vehicles, notably a collection of Fords. A key concern among the community, however, is the absence of the popular third-party TruckersMP multiplayer mod on consoles. While an official 'Convoys' mode exists, it lacks the depth and community interaction of TruckersMP, prompting hopes that SCS Software will unveil further multiplayer enhancements to enrich the console experience.
